Where Water is Wealth!  The Sequim Irrigation Festival celebrates the irrigation ditches that brought water from the Dungeness River into the Sequim-Dungeness Valley, turning an arid prairie into fertile farmlands.  The festival runs May 6 - 15, 2016 and in it's 121st year, it is the longest continuous running festival in the sate of Washington.  Make your plans to attend today!

Named by King5's Evening Magazine as the 2015 Best Small Town Celebration, the week-long event is packed full of activities for the entire family.
 
The Grand Parade is on Saturday, May 14

Visitors will enjoy parades, a logging show, strongman competition, carnival, arts and crafts fair, car show, the season opening of the Sequim Farmer's Market, and a lot more.  
 
The Logging Show is always a crowd favorite.

The festival is produced by local volunteers and supported by local sponsors, and it's just that type of community ambition that built the irrigation ditches in the first place.   History of the Festival
